drivers: flash: stm32 qspi Enter 4-Byte Address Mode
No need to read back the CR (NOR flash config or control register) to check if entering the 4-Byte Address Mode is effective. The action of this command is immediate and the result (bit field of the CR) is NOR flash vendor-specific. Signed-off-by: Francois Ramu <francois.ramu@st.com>
